Female Poodle Names Inspired By Colors.

Poodles are elegant, intelligent dogs with gorgeous coats that showcase color beautifully. Naming your female poodle after a color captures her visual appeal while honoring the breed's refined aesthetic. Color-inspired names work especially well for poodles since their coat comes in apricot, black, cream, red, silver, and parti-colors. Whether your girl has a solid coat or unique markings, these 50 names blend chromatic inspiration with feminine appeal, from classic shade names like Indigo to creative playful picks like Hazel or Sienna.

Name ▾ Tag Meaning Bark-o-meter
Bella very popular Italian for 'beautiful'; universally elegant and pairs naturally with any poodle coloring.
Hazel popular Warm brown color; classic and sophisticated for apricot or brown-coated poodles.
Sienna popular Reddish-brown earth pigment; perfect for red or apricot poodles with warm tones.
Indigo rare Deep blue dye; ideal for black or dark-coated poodles with striking presence.
Sage moderately popular Muted green tone; calming, wise-sounding name for gentle female poodles.
Asher popular Hebrew origin meaning 'happy'; ash-gray color suits silver or parti-colored poodles.
Blanche classic French for 'white'; timeless choice for cream or white-coated poodles.
Coral moderately popular Warm pink-orange tone from ocean coral; vibrant name for lively females.
Olive trending Soft muted green; earthy, sophisticated name for calm, composed poodles.
Ebony popular Jet black wood; striking, dramatic name for black poodles.
Scarlett popular Bright red color; fiery, spirited name for red or apricot-colored poodles.
Mauve rare Soft purple tone; delicate, artistic name for parti-colored or silver poodles.
Fawn moderately popular Light tan or beige; sweet, gentle name for cream and apricot poodles.
Smokey popular Gray-toned color from smoke; mysterious, cool name for silver or blue-gray poodles.
Violet trending Purple flower; elegant, romantic name for unique or parti-colored poodles.
Ginger popular Warm orange-red tone; spicy, spirited name for red or apricot poodles.
Azure rare Bright blue color; serene, artistic name for rare blue-gray poodles.
Caramel moderately popular Warm brown candy color; sweet, approachable name for apricot or brown poodles.
Slate rare Dark gray stone; strong, modern name for dark-coated or parti-poodles.
Champagne moderately popular Pale golden color; luxurious, celebratory name for cream or light apricot poodles.
Raven popular Deep black like the bird; mystical, strong name for black poodles.
Peach moderately popular Soft warm tone; sweet, friendly name for light apricot or cream poodles.
Silver popular Precious metallic gray; elegant, refined name for silver or parti-colored poodles.
Amber popular Golden-orange fossilized resin; warm, glowing name for apricot or red poodles.
Ash moderately popular Gray from burnt materials; cool, modern name for gray or silver poodles.
Ivory popular Cream-white from elephant tusks; elegant, pure name for white poodles.
Rusty moderately popular Reddish-brown oxidized metal tone; spirited name for red or apricot poodles.
Charcoal rare Dark gray-black tone; bold, modern name for black or dark-coated poodles.
Honey very popular Golden-amber color; sweet, warm name for apricot or cream poodles.
Lavender moderately popular Soft purple-blue tone; calming, aromatic name for parti-colored or light poodles.
Ruby very popular Deep red precious gemstone; luxurious, vibrant name for red poodles.
Pearl popular White lustrous gem; elegant, refined name for white or cream poodles.
Mocha moderately popular Brown coffee-chocolate blend; warm, sophisticated name for brown poodles.
Taupe rare Grayish-brown neutral tone; understated, elegant name for gray or tan poodles.
Goldie classic Golden color; warm, friendly, classic name for apricot or cream poodles.
Pepper popular Dark black or salt-and-pepper tones; spicy personality name for dark poodles.
Umber rare Dark warm brown earthy pigment; rich, artistic name for brown poodles.
Cream moderately popular Off-white soft tone; gentle, delicate name for white or very light poodles.
Cinnamon moderately popular Warm reddish-brown spice tone; spirited, aromatic name for brown or red poodles.
Sable popular Deep black-brown color from the sable animal; luxurious name for dark poodles.
Cosmo moderately popular Cosmic blue reference; celestial, modern name for blue-gray parti poodles.
Biscuit moderately popular Warm tan-beige color; sweet, approachable name for cream or apricot poodles.
Graphite rare Dark gray mineral; sleek, modern name for silver or dark-coated poodles.
Fiona popular Scottish Gaelic for 'fair'; works with fair-coated poodles, subtle color connection.
Tawny moderately popular Tan-orange color; warm, wild name for apricot or red-toned poodles.
Cocoa moderately popular Rich brown chocolate tone; warm, comforting name for brown poodles.
Moonstone rare Pale iridescent stone; magical, ethereal name for light or white poodles.
Eclipse rare Darkness obscuring light; dramatic, mysterious name for black poodles.
Sorrel rare Reddish-brown plant; warm, natural name for red or brown poodles.

Frequently asked questions

What are the best female poodle names for apricot or cream-colored coats?
Apricot and cream poodles shine with warm-toned names like Honey, Champagne, Caramel, Peach, Goldie, and Biscuit. These colors complement names with golden, buttery, or soft peachy connotations that enhance rather than clash with the dog's natural coloring.
Are color-based names suitable for parti-colored poodles with multiple coat colors?
Yes, parti-colored poodles work wonderfully with names representing multiple tones like Indigo, Mauve, Lavender, Smoke, or even neutral tones like Slate and Taupe. You can also choose names that match the dominant color or create contrast with unique markings.
Do female poodle color names need to sound feminine?
No. While names like Sienna, Violet, and Ruby are inherently feminine, many poodle owners prefer gender-neutral color names like Ash, Sage, Pepper, and Smokey. The best name matches your poodle's personality and your aesthetic preference, regardless of traditional gender associations.
Which color-inspired names are most popular for female poodles?
Bella, Honey, Ruby, Ebony, Scarlett, and Amber rank among the most popular color-related female poodle names across the United States. These balance aesthetic appeal with recognizable, easy-to-call names that work across all coat colors.
What makes a color name work well for poodles specifically?
Poodles are elegant, refined dogs, so color names that carry sophistication—like Indigo, Sable, Champagne, and Ivory—complement their natural bearing. Playful options like Honey and Ginger work too, but names should generally avoid being too cutesy to match the poodle's dignified appearance.
